runtime: Re-vendor GoVMM for VFIO-AP support
This is a re-vendor of intel/govmm, with support for hot-plugging IBM Adjunct Processor (AP) devices over VFIO. This is necessary for enabling AP device pass-through in Kata (see #491).39c372a
